Florida’s Existing Condo Sales Rise in July 2010
ORLANDO, FL - August 24, 2010 - (RealEstateRama) -- Sales of existing condominiums in Florida rose 11 percent in July, with a total of 5,557 condos sold statewide compared to 4,991 units sold in July 2009, according to the latest housing data released by Florida Realtors®.Eleven of Florida’s metropolitan statistical areas (MSAs) reported higher existing condo sales in July, according to Florida Realtors. The statewide existing condo median sales price last month was $87,200; in July 2009 it was $108,500 for a 20 percent decrease. Post-Tax Credit Pause in Illinois Home Sales Activity for July
SPRINGFIELD, IL - August 24, 2010 - (RealEstateRama) -- After nearly a full year of home sales gains statewide, the rush to meet the homebuyer tax credit deadline combined with weak job and economic reports led to a lull in Illinois home sales activity in July. According to the Illinois Association of REALTORS® latest report, statewide total home sales (which include single-family and condominiums) in July 2010 were down 29.7 percent, totaling 8,135 homes sold compared to July 2009 sales of 11,566 homes. The median price in July 2010 was $160,000, down 4.3 percent from $167,185 in July 2009. The median is a typical market price where half the homes sold for more, half sold for less.

Property Tax Relief Deadline Extended to November 1, 2010
August 12, 2010 - (RealEstateRama) -- Eligible Montgomery County residents are encouraged to apply for the Maryland Homeowner’s Property Tax Credit program, which limits the amount of property taxes a homeowner must pay based on income. An additional County supplement and a senior tax credit will automatically apply to eligible County residents. For a senior tax credit, residents must be age 70 or older. No additional application is required for either the County supplement or the senior tax credit. The deadline for the state application submission has been extended to November 1, 2010
Grassley: Agency Must Enforce Prohibition on Lifetime Sex Offenders’ Public Housing Benefits
WASHINGTON, DC - August 11, 2010 - (RealEstateRama) -- Senator Chuck Grassley is urging the Department of Housing and Urban Development to do a better job of preventing lifetime convicted sex offenders from receiving federal housing benefits, as federal law requires. Grassley’s letter comes after an inspector general report determined that the federal government subsidizes housing for an estimated 2,094 to 3,046 lifetime registered sex offenders.

Florida Law Firms Subpoenaed Over Foreclosure Filing Practices
TALLAHASSEE, FL - August 10, 2010 - (RealEstateRama) -- Attorney General Bill McCollum today announced his office has launched three new investigations into allegations of unfair and deceptive actions by Florida law firms handling foreclosure cases. The Attorney General’s Economic Crimes Division is investigating whether improper documentation may have been created and filed with Florida courts to speed up foreclosure processes, potentially without the knowledge or consent of the homeowners involved
